## Configuration — Relevance Tuning

The Quellith search stack reads tuning weights at boot, so any change to field boosts or synonym expansion requires a restart of the ranker pods. On-call engineers should not edit weights directly in production; instead, copy the staging profile from the Marrowgate tuning repo and diff it against the live config before applying. Recency decay and phrase-match multipliers are the two knobs most likely to cause relevance regressions. Once the profile is validated, add this line to the .env file.

secret setting of yagug-hahog: COURIER_KEY13=44c9b50f678cd

Handover: Crumbline order-cutoff rule

Mira, before you take over: the cutoff for next-day bakery orders in Crumbline is 16:30 local to each store, not UTC — we learned that the hard way during the Veldstadt rollout. The rule lives in cutoff_policy.py and is cached for ten minutes, so config changes lag. Never hardcode the hour; franchisees override it per holiday. If the scheduler vault is sealed after a restart, unseal it with the recovery passphrase below.

strongbox words: druvan-lamys-eliius-jorax-istox-soreth-ulays-gilix-ralix-oliiel-norwyn-casvan-praius

Hi team,

Before I hand off the 3.2 release, please note the humidity sensor drift reported on Verdana controllers in the Elmbrook trial site. Drift exceeds 4% after roughly ten days of continuous operation; firmware 3.2.1 adds an automatic recalibration cycle every 72 hours. Support should advise growers to install 3.2.1 and trigger a manual recalibration once. The hotfix bundle must be verified before distribution, so I'm including the signing key used for the 3.2.1 packages below.

release key, fahof-yagap: bky3_m5d